About the role
We are looking for an ESOL/EFL professional with a keen interest in assessment. You'll manage the production of test content and be involved in a wide range of assessment processes, from test design to analysing marking and results.
As an Assessment Manager, you will oversee teams of test material writers, ensuring the editing and proofreading of test materials are completed to the highest standards. You will be responsible for developing and updating key documentation, ensuring all materials are current and accurate. Additionally, you will handle various assessment-related administrative tasks, contributing to the smooth operation of the assessment processes.
You will also:
1. Drive efficiency and effectiveness within the team.
2. Initiate and contribute to research projects to enhance assessment services.
3. Participate in exam reviews, providing valuable insights and feedback.
4. Develop new testing services, including innovative automated digital assessment products.
About you
You will possess excellent interpersonal and people management skills, strong organisational and administrative abilities, and the capacity to evaluate texts and exam questions.
Attention to detail, including proofreading skills, and excellent written and verbal communication skills are crucial. Flexibility and adaptability are also important.
You will have a recognised entry-level EFL/ESOL teaching qualification, such as Cambridge CELTA, or equivalent with relevant experience with exam boards. Experience in materials production and evaluation, along with a strong interest in educational assessment, is also required.
